Recognizing AI Financial Reasoning

AI economic reasoning refers to the capacity of artificial intelligence systems to review financial details using structured, evidence-based analysis as opposed to relying upon easy statistical forecasts.

A premium monetary reasoning process normally begins with collecting details from several sources. Financial declarations offer insight into company wellness. Market data discloses cost trends and volatility. Economic reports show more comprehensive macroeconomic problems. Market growths help describe competitive advantages and arising threats.

As soon as these inputs are accumulated, an advanced AI model assesses exactly how each aspect influences investment possibility. As opposed to making in need of support conclusions, the model constructs rational relationships in between offered evidence.

For example, if a business reports raising income, increasing operating margins, declining financial debt, and solid capital while running within a expanding sector, the AI should identify that these elements jointly reinforce the financial investment thesis. Alternatively, weakening margins, slowing down demand, raising competition, and weakening economic conditions may reduce investment attractiveness in spite of recent stock cost gains.

This thinking process carefully looks like exactly how experienced financial analysts assess services.

The objective is not just to produce responses yet to create clear explanations sustained by evidence. Such transparency permits investors and researchers to recognize how an AI reached its final thoughts instead of accepting suggestions without description.

The Value of AI Drawdown

Amongst all financial investment performance metrics, AI drawdown has actually turned into one of the most essential indications for reviewing monetary knowledge.

Drawdown measures the decrease from a profile's highest value to its succeeding floor prior to recuperating.

Although many individuals focus specifically on investment returns, experienced portfolio supervisors understand that threat management is equally essential.

An AI model that produces outstanding gains while exposing capitalists to enormous losses may not stand for an effective financial investment technique.

Consider 2 theoretical AI systems.

The very first creates a return of 40 percent but experiences several periods where the profile sheds more than half its value prior to recuperating.

The second generates a return of 30 percent while limiting short-term losses to only ten percent.

Lots of expert financiers would certainly favor the second model because it demonstrates better consistency, more powerful discipline, and extra efficient threat management.

AI drawdown therefore supplies beneficial understanding right into exactly how properly an AI takes care of unpredictability.

Lower drawdowns normally suggest that a model understands diversity, placement sizing, market danger, and funding preservation.

High drawdowns might recommend extreme focus, emotional decision-making, or not enough examination of downside dangers.

For this reason, AI drawdown has become one of the defining metrics in contemporary AI money benchmarks.
